About YappJam
YappJam is a powerful AI-powered multiplayer workspace designed to help teams build software collaboratively by leveraging artificial intelligence, real-time synchronization, and intelligent development workflows . The platform introduces a paradigm shift in software creation, moving away from the traditional, isolated coding environment toward a shared, interactive space where ideas are translated into functional code instantaneously. By integrating advanced AI assistants directly into a multiplayer interface, the tool bridges the gap between technical execution and creative vision. The primary problem YappJam solves is the fragmentation and communication lag inherent in traditional software development lifecycles. In conventional setups, developers work in silos, and non-technical stakeholders only see the results during scheduled demos or staging reviews. YappJam eliminates these silos by allowing multiple users to iterate on a codebase simultaneously. The tool employs AI to facilitate "vibe coding," a process where the focus shifts from meticulous syntax management to high-level creative flow and intent. This allows teams to move from a conceptual idea to a deployed feature with unprecedented velocity, making it an ideal solution for startups, rapid prototyping teams, and cross-functional product squads. Designed for the modern era of development, YappJam is built for users who require a seamless transition between natural language descriptions and executable code. By providing a environment where AI handles the heavy lifting of boilerplate and syntax, the platform empowers both experienced engineers and non-technical product owners to participate in the building process. This collaborative AI ecosystem ensures that the development process is no longer a bottleneck but a catalyst for innovation, allowing for rapid experimentation and immediate validation of software features. About Chatsistant
Chatsistant is a robust AI chatbot platform enabling users to build and deploy custom Retrieval-Augmented Generation (RAG) chatbots tailored to their specific data and needs. It addresses the challenge of creating intelligent, context-aware conversational AI without requiring extensive machine learning expertise. Leveraging artificial intelligence and a multi-agent framework, Chatsistant empowers businesses and developers to automate customer support, streamline internal knowledge access, and enhance user engagement. This tool is designed for developers, businesses, and anyone seeking to implement sophisticated AI-powered chatbots integrated with their own information sources. Version control for chatbot configurations. Why People Use Chatsistant Chatsistant provides a streamlined alternative to the complexities of building AI chatbots from scratch. Traditionally, creating a truly intelligent chatbot required significant investment in data science, machine learning engineering, and infrastructure. This often resulted in lengthy development cycles and high costs. Chatsistant simplifies this process by offering a pre-built RAG framework and intuitive tools, allowing users to focus on defining the chatbot’s knowledge base and desired behavior rather than the underlying AI infrastructure. The platform’s emphasis on Retrieval-Augmented Generation ensures that responses are grounded in factual data, minimizing the risk of hallucinations and improving the overall reliability of the chatbot. This results in significant time savings , increased accuracy , and a more efficient deployment process compared to traditional methods.
